.post-listing-wrap{margin-bottom:72px;padding-top:3.125rem}.post-listing{padding-left:.9375rem;padding-right:.9375rem}.post-item{margin-bottom:3rem}.post-item .post-item-inner{margin-left:-.9375rem;margin-right:-.9375rem;max-width:none;width:auto}.post-item .post-item-inner:after,.post-item .post-item-inner:before{content:none}.post-item .post-item-inner:after{clear:both}.post-item .post-featured-img-wrap{float:left;padding-left:.9375rem;padding-right:.9375rem;position:relative;width:50%}.post-item .post-featured-img-wrap a{color:#333e48;line-height:inherit;text-decoration:none}.post-item .post-featured-img-wrap img{height:auto;max-width:100%}.post-item h2{color:#333e48;font-family:Source Sans Pro,sans-serif;font-size:1.5rem;font-style:normal;font-weight:600;line-height:1.4;margin-bottom:1rem}.post-item h2 a{color:#333e48;line-height:inherit;text-decoration:none}.post-item p{font-family:inherit;font-size:1rem;font-weight:400;line-height:1.3889;margin-bottom:1.25rem}.post-item.first-item p{display:none}.post-item a.read-more{align-items:center;color:var(--color-apple-green-fresh);display:flex;flex-wrap:nowrap;font-size:16px;font-weight:700;gap:4px;line-height:inherit;min-width:1px;text-decoration:none;width:fit-content}.post-item a.read-more:hover{text-decoration:underline}.post-item a.read-more:after{background-image:url(/hubfs/raw_assets/public/Cleargo_November2024/images/ph-arrow-up-thin-green.svg);background-position:50%;background-repeat:no-repeat;background-size:contain;content:"";display:block;height:20px;transition:all .3s;width:20px}.post-item a.read-more:hover:after{transform:translateX(8px)}.post-item.first-item a.read-more{display:none}.post-item .post-item-content{float:right;padding-left:.9375rem;padding-right:.9375rem}.post-listing-wrap{padding-top:0!important}.post-listing{display:flex;flex-wrap:wrap;gap:32px;justify-content:left;margin:0 auto;max-width:83.3333%}.post-item{margin-bottom:64px;width:calc(33.33333% - 21.33333px)}.post-item.first-item{margin-bottom:34px;width:100%}.post-item.first-item .post-item-inner{flex-direction:row;gap:18px}.post-item .post-featured-img-wrap{margin-bottom:20px;width:100%}.post-item.first-item .post-featured-img-wrap{margin-bottom:0}.post-item .post-featured-img-wrap img{aspect-ratio:362/204;border-radius:24px;object-fit:cover}.post-item h2 a{font-size:1.5rem}.post-item.first-item h2 a{font-size:3rem!important}.post-item .post-item-inner{display:flex;flex-direction:column}.post-item .post-item-content{align-items:left;display:flex;flex-direction:column;width:100%;width:100%!important}body .post-item h2{font-size:24px;line-height:normal;margin-bottom:20px;min-height:96px}body .post-item.first-item h2{margin-bottom:0}.post-item .tag-list{display:flex;flex-direction:row;flex-wrap:wrap;gap:4px;list-style:none;margin:0 0 12px;min-height:22px;padding:0}.post-item.first-item .tag-list{margin-bottom:24px}.post-item .tag-list .tag{min-width:1px;width:fit-content}.tag-container{display:flex;flex-direction:row;flex-wrap:wrap;gap:8px;margin:0 auto;padding:0 .9375rem 34px;width:83.3333%}.blog-post__tag-link{border:1px solid var(--color-neutral-black);border-radius:24px;order:2;padding:4px 16px;transition:all .3s;white-space:nowrap}.all,.blog-post__tag-link:hover{border:1px solid var(--color-apple-green-fresh);color:var(--color-apple-green-fresh)}.all{order:0}.load-more{margin:0 auto;max-width:83.3333%}@media only screen and (min-width:40.0625em){.post-item .post-featured-img-wrap{float:left;padding-left:.9375rem;padding-right:.9375rem;position:relative}.post-item .post-item-content{float:right;padding-left:.9375rem;padding-right:.9375rem;width:66.6666666667%}}@media (max-width:1023px){.banner-blog{margin:0 25px;max-width:100%;padding:72px 0 48px}.banner-blog h1{padding:0}.post-item.first-item .post-item-inner{flex-direction:column}.post-featured-img-wrap{padding:0!important}.post-item .post-item-content{padding:0}body .post-item h2{min-height:unset}.post-listing{margin:0 25px;max-width:100%}.tag-container{margin:0 0 30px;padding:0 25px;width:100%}.post-item{margin-bottom:0;width:100%}}@media only screen and (min-width:64.0625em){.post-listing-wrap{padding-top:6.25rem}.post-item .post-featured-img-wrap{float:left;padding-left:.9375rem;padding-right:.9375rem;position:relative}.post-item .post-item-content{float:right;padding-left:.9375rem;padding-right:.9375rem;position:relative}}@media only screen and (min-width:90.0625em){.post-listing{margin-left:auto;margin-right:auto;max-width:83.3333%}}